You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software Foundation, Inc., 51 Franklin Street,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A. */ package net.sf.jabref.logic.net; import java.io.BufferedInputStream; import java.io.BufferedOutputStream; import java.io.BufferedReader; import java.io.DataOutputStream; import java.io.File; import java.io.FileOutputStream; import java.io.IOException; import java.io.InputStream; import java.io.InputStreamReader; import java.io.OutputStream; import java.io.Reader; import java.io.StringWriter; import java.io.Writer; import java.net.CookieHandler; import java.net.MalformedURLException; import java.net.URL; import java.net.URLConnection; import java.nio.charset.Charset; import java.util.HashMap; import java.util.Map; import org.apache.commons.logging.Log; import org.apache.commons.logging.LogFactory; /** * URL download to a string. * <p> * Example: * URLDownload dl = new URLDownload(URL); * String content = dl.downloadToString(ENCODING); * dl.downloadToFile(FILE); // available in FILE * String contentType = dl.determineMimeType(); * * Each call to a public method creates a new HTTP connection. Nothing is cached. * * @author Erik Putrycz erik.putrycz-at-nrc-cnrc.gc.ca * @author Simon Harrer */ public class URLDownload { private final URL source; private static final Log LOGGER = LogFactory.getLog(URLDownload.class); private final Map<String, String> parameters = new HashMap<>(); private String postData = ""; /** * @param address the URL to download from * @throws MalformedURLException if no protocol is specified in the address, or an unknown protocol is found */ public URLDownload(String address) throws MalformedURLException { this(new URL(address)); } /** * @param source The URL to download. */ public URLDownload(URL source) { this.source = source; addParameters("User-Agent", "JabRef"); URLDownload.setCookieHandler(); } public URL getSource() { return source; } private static void setCookieHandler() { try { // This should set up JabRef to receive cookies properly if (CookieHandler.getDefault() == null) { CookieHandler.setDefault(new CookieHandlerImpl()); } } catch (SecurityException ignored) { // Setting or getting the system default cookie handler is forbidden // In this case cookie handling is not possible. } } public String determineMimeType() throws IOException { // this does not cause a real performance issue as the underlying HTTP/TCP connection is reused URLConnection urlConnection = openConnection(); try { return urlConnection.getContentType(); } finally { try { urlConnection.getInputStream().close(); } catch (IOException ignored) { // Ignored } } } public void addParameters(String key, String value) { parameters.put(key, value); } public void setPostData(String postData) { if (postData != null) { this.postData = postData; } } private URLConnection openConnection() throws IOException { URLConnection connection = source.openConnection(); for (Map.Entry<String, String> entry : parameters.entrySet()) { connection.setRequestProperty(entry.getKey(), entry.getValue()); } if (!postData.isEmpty()) { connection.setDoOutput(true); try (DataOutputStream wr = new DataOutputStream(connection.getOutputStream())) { wr.writeBytes(postData); } } // this does network i/o: GET + read returned headers connection.connect(); return connection; } /** * * @return the downloaded string * @throws IOException */ public String downloadToString(Charset encoding) throws IOException { try (InputStream input = new BufferedInputStream(openConnection().getInputStream()); Writer output = new StringWriter()) { copy(input, output, encoding); return output.toString(); } catch (IOException e) { LOGGER.warn("Could not copy input", e); throw e; } } private void copy(InputStream in, Writer out, Charset encoding) throws IOException { InputStream monitoredInputStream = monitorInputStream(in); Reader r = new InputStreamReader(monitoredInputStream, encoding); try (BufferedReader read = new BufferedReader(r)) { String line; while ((line = read.readLine()) != null) { out.write(line); out.write("\n"); } } } public void downloadToFile(File destination) throws IOException { try (InputStream input = new BufferedInputStream(openConnection().getInputStream()); OutputStream output = new BufferedOutputStream(new FileOutputStream(destination))) { copy(input, output); } catch (IOException e) { LOGGER.warn("Could not copy input", e); throw e; } } private void copy(InputStream in, OutputStream out) throws IOException { try (InputStream monitorInputStream = monitorInputStream(in)) { byte[] buffer = new byte[512]; while (true) { int bytesRead = monitorInputStream.read(buffer); if (bytesRead == -1) { break; } out.write(buffer, 0, bytesRead); } } } protected InputStream monitorInputStream(InputStream in) { return in; } @Override public String toString() { return "URLDownload{" + "source=" + source + '}'; } }
